About Wu Aik Yee
Wu Aik Yee is a scholar working on Polymers and Plastics, Surfaces, Coatings and Films and Biomaterials, having authored 16 papers that have together received 1.4k indexed citations. Recurring topics across this work include Conducting polymers and applications (7 papers), Advanced Sensor and Energy Harvesting Materials (7 papers), Electrospun Nanofibers in Biomedical Applications (5 papers), Graphene research and applications (3 papers), Supercapacitor Materials and Fabrication (3 papers), Graphene and Nanomaterials Applications (2 papers), Advancements in Battery Materials (2 papers) and Polymer Surface Interaction Studies (2 papers). The work is most often cited by research in Polymers and Plastics (487 citations), Biomaterials (394 citations) and Surfaces, Coatings and Films (154 citations). Wu Aik Yee has collaborated with scholars based in Singapore, Japan and China. Frequent co-authors include Xuehong Lu, Masaya Kotaki, Ye Liu, Si Lei Phua, Liping Yang, Junhua Kong, Jia Ming Ang, Yuefan Wei, Xu Li and Hock Guan Ong. Their work appears in journals such as Journal of The Electrochemical Society, Langmuir and Chemical Communications.
